Is Vuori Clothing the Future of Everyday Activewear?

For years, activewear meant one thing: gym clothes that stayed in the gym. That divide is disappearing fast, and Vuori clothing is one of the clearest examples of why. People want fewer categories of clothing, not more. A pair of joggers that works for a workout, a coffee run, and a flight is far more appealing than owning separate outfits for each. That single shift in expectations is reshaping how brands design everything.

Comfort Is No Longer a Compromise

There used to be a trade-off between looking put together and feeling comfortable. Vuori built its entire identity around removing that trade-off. Soft fabric blends, relaxed cuts, and muted colors make the pieces look intentional rather than sporty. This matters because comfort-driven dressing isn’t going away anytime soon. Once people get used to soft, breathable fabric replacing stiff denim or dress pants, going back feels unnecessary for a lot of daily situations.

The Fabric Innovation Driving the Trend

A big part of Vuori’s staying power comes from fabric technology rather than marketing alone. Their signature blends are designed to stretch, breathe, and dry quickly while still feeling like everyday clothing instead of gym gear. This is different from older activewear brands that leaned entirely on synthetic, sport-focused materials. As more brands try to copy this formula, Vuori’s early investment in fabric research is what keeps it ahead of competitors.

Everyday Wear Is Replacing Occasion-Based Dressing

Dressing for specific occasions is slowly losing importance compared to dressing for comfort and function. Remote work, hybrid schedules, and more casual workplace norms have all pushed this shift forward. Vuori clothing benefits directly from that change, since its pieces were designed for exactly this kind of blended lifestyle. Whether someone is working from home or heading out for errands, the same outfit often works without needing to be swapped.

Pricing Reflects a Long-Term Wardrobe Strategy

Vuori isn’t a budget brand, and that’s intentional. The pricing reflects a strategy built around fewer, longer-lasting purchases rather than frequent, cheaper ones. This mirrors a broader shift in how people shop for clothing overall, prioritizing durability over quantity. For buyers willing to invest upfront, the long-term value usually shows up through fewer replacements and pieces that hold their shape and softness after repeated washing.

Sustainability Concerns Within the Category

Activewear as a category has faced criticism over synthetic fabric waste and short product lifespans. Brands positioning themselves as long-term wardrobe staples, rather than trend-driven purchases, are partly responding to that criticism. Vuori’s durability-focused approach aligns with this shift, even if it hasn’t fully solved sustainability concerns tied to synthetic blends. How the brand addresses this over time will likely influence whether it keeps its current momentum.
